Technical Architecture of FANUC CNC & Servo Automation Systems

Understanding the hardware topology, communication protocols, and subsystem interlocks that drive modern automated manufacturing.

FANUC automation systems rely on an integrated control architecture that unifies CNC processing units, high-speed optic fiber serial communication (FSSB), servo drive modules, and precision feedback sensors. When sourcing replacement units or configuring retrofit systems, understanding the precise hardware generations is critical for total system compatibility.

FANUC Servo & Spindle Drive Amplifiers

The ALPHA i Series (A06B-6114 / A06B-6141) and BETA i Series (A06B-6130 / A06B-6160) drive modules utilize advanced IPM (Intelligent Power Modules) with ultra-fast PWM switching circuits. Integrating direct HRV3/HRV4 high-response vector control, these amplifiers eliminate heat dissipation inefficiencies while ensuring sub-micron axis interpolation accuracy during complex 5-axis operations.

CNC Main Systems & Control Panels

From the versatile FANUC Series 0i-MF / 0i-TF Plus to high-end multi-path controllers like the Series 31i-Model B, these control platforms orchestrate high-speed machining functions, Nano Smoothing, and AI contour control (AICC II+). Sourcing verified system boards, main CPUs, and display screens ensures seamless software parameter restoration without firmware lockouts.

Feedback Systems & Optical Encoders

High-resolution absolute pulse coders (e.g., αA1000i / αI1000i series) and linear scale optical transducers capture real-time spatial positioning down to nanometer resolution. Combined with ancillary encoder solutions like Mitsubishi Absolute Encoders, robust feedback keeps position loop errors virtually at zero.

Technical Comparison: FANUC ALPHA i vs. BETA i Automation Series

Specification Feature FANUC ALPHA i Series (High-Performance) FANUC BETA i Series (Compact Cost-Effective)
Primary Application High-speed, multi-axis machining centers, heavy lathe turning, complex robotics Standard 3-axis CNC mills, general purpose automation, auxiliary tool turret axes
Communication Protocol Optical Fiber FSSB (FANUC Serial Servo Bus) up to 100Mbps FSSB optical or High-Speed I/O Link connection
Control Algorithm HRV4 Digital Servo Control (Up to 16 kHz sampling) HRV3 Digital Servo Control
Power Regeneration Regenerative Power Module (Line-back energy feedback) Resistive Discharge / Built-in Braking Resistors
Amplifier Structure Modular (Separate Power Supply PSM, Servo SVM, Spindle SPM) Compact Integrated Unit (All-in-one Power & Servo)

Future Trends in CNC Automation & Smart Factory Sourcing

Key technological shifts shaping the next decade of industrial motion control and automated manufacturing.

AI-Driven Predictive Maintenance & IoT Edge

Modern FANUC controllers now integrate IoT protocols (MTConnect, OPC UA) to stream real-time thermistor data, vibration spikes, and encoder jitter directly to cloud diagnostics. Advanced predictive algorithms alert maintenance teams to replace worn drive capacitors or bearings weeks before actual catastrophic failure occurs.

Energy-Regenerative Drive Architecture

With stringent global carbon reduction mandates, industrial manufacturers are upgrading older resistive-braking drives to modern regenerative power supply modules (like the FANUC PSMR series). Regenerative modules feed deceleration energy back into the plant power grid, cutting factory energy consumption by up to 22%.

Hybrid Brand Integration & Multi-Protocol Cells

Modern machine shops increasingly mix controller brands to match specific axis tasks—pairing FANUC main controllers with Fagor Grating Rulers, Renishaw tool setters, and Mitsubishi auxiliary drives. Flexible multi-brand suppliers streamline sourcing under a single procurement framework.

What is the structural difference between FANUC Alpha i and Beta i series drives?

The Alpha i Series is FANUC's premier high-performance modular drive system, designed for multi-axis high-speed machining centers and heavy-duty turning. It requires separate Power Supply Modules (PSM), Servo Modules (SVM), and Spindle Modules (SPM) linked via high-speed optical FSSB. The Beta i Series is a compact, cost-effective integrated drive system ideal for standard 3-axis CNC machines, entry-level lathes, and auxiliary axes. Beta i units combine the power supply and amplifier channels into a single compact housing.

Why are part number suffixes (such as #H580 or #0059) so critical when ordering FANUC hardware?

In the FANUC naming matrix, the numbers following the hash symbol (#) indicate specific physical, electrical, or firmware configurations. For instance, suffix codes dictate whether a motor has a tapered or keyed shaft, standard or heavy-duty holding brake, specific encoder resolution, or specialized connector orientation. Supplying the complete part number guarantees seamless plug-and-play installation without mechanical interference or alarm trip errors.
